2016 CAASPP Test Score Details:
| Grade | Test Type | Mean Score | Exceeded Standard | Met Standard | Nearly Met Standard | Standard Not Met | 
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 3 | English | 2381.1 | 8% | 26% | 25% | 42% | 
| 3 | Math | 2374.4 | 4% | 15% | 24% | 57% | 
| 4 | English | 2424.8 | 9% | 21% | 22% | 48% | 
| 4 | Math | 2431.3 | 7% | 17% | 41% | 34% | 
| 5 | English | 2475.6 | 10% | 25% | 23% | 42% | 
| 5 | Math | 2470.9 | 8% | 13% | 38% | 42% | 
| 6 | English | 2510.1 | 15% | 23% | 32% | 30% | 
| 6 | Math | 2475.3 | 6% | 11% | 36% | 47% | 
| 7 | English | 2556.7 | 9% | 45% | 36% | 10% | 
| 7 | Math | 2527.3 | 12% | 16% | 48% | 24% | 
| 8 | English | 2538.1 | 4% | 33% | 36% | 26% | 
| 8 | Math | 2515.4 | 11% | 17% | 28% | 44% |

  Notes:
  
- California School Ratings (CSR) computes percentiles in this way:
      - For a given grade level, all Math scores are put into an ordered list and a percentile is calculated for each score, based its position in the list.
- For a given grade level, all English scores are put into an ordered list and a percentile is calculated for each score, based its position in the list.
- Math and English percentiles from (a & b above) are weighted, based on the number of students who completed each type of test, to create a combined Math+English weighted percentile for each school.
- The combined Math+English weighted percentiles are put into an ordered list for the particular type of school (elementary/middle/high school/K-12) and a percentile-within-the-school-type is calculated.
- How percentiles work: the school percentile is a number between 0 and 100 that reflects the percentage of schools of the same type (elementary/middle/high school/K-12) in California that have an equal or lower combined Math+English weighted percentile (from 1-c above). For example, a school in the 70th percentile would have a combined weighted percentile that was equal to or better than 70% of the other schools of the same type.
 
- The CSR Rank is determined by a school's percentile in comparison to other schools of the same type in California (from 1-d above). (1 is the worst, 10 is the best). Schools in the 90th percentile and above have rank 10, 80%-89.999% rank 9 and so on. A similar number of schools occupy each rank. * This rank is derived from data in the 2016 California Assessment of Student Performance and Progress (CAASPP).
- Alternative Schools receive percentiles, but are not ranked
